MEN’S CROSS COUNTRY: BRUBAKER CLASSIC

Running in the Brubaker Classic on Friday, Fullerton placed 8th out of 17 teams (271 points). 

The men have presented themselves well with placing in the top five for team scores in the past several meets. They continue to work hard every week, staying steady in their training, and gearing up for the conference and southern regional championships in November. 

Leading the pack for the Hornets was Ian Rusk who finished in 4th out of 187 runners with a 20:55 finish. Mauro Rosales ran for second man in 21:40. Mauro and Ian have been trading places with being the 1-2 guys. Their racing closer together this season and every week they put on a great performance.  Sean Wing (22:53) and William Gerard (23:38) remain at the 3-4 man place trading places each week. David Chairunas finishes out our team with the fifth man spot.

"Ian has been staying in the top ten places in his previous races working hard and dropping his times every week", said Hornet Head Coach Gina Bevec.

Up Next: FC will compete in the Mt. San Antonio Invitational on Friday, October 18th at 10:00 am.
